How To Ensure The Most Effective Choices For Menu Board Display

Whether you are using an outdoor digital signage or the indoors to display the menu content at the restaurants, choosing the right screens is extremely important. This way you can ensure high visibility among the maximum number of prospects increasing the sales and thus the establishment returns. The best screens should be:

  • Aesthetically pleasing
  • Durable, long-lasting
  • Fully compatible with chosen software

For effective functionalities menu board screens come with some crucial and state of the art features. Some of the considerations for best results with your board choices include the following.

Choice between LCD and LED

For most restaurants owners LED is the ideal choice as these screens;

  • Generate low heat
  • Utilize low-power
  • Have a thin and light design

LED configurations can be of different types, ranging from local dimming to edge lit displays. However, if you already have a LCD display in your restraint, there is no need to upgrade to LED with any haste because these also offer high-quality screens. The only difference between the two is in the associated backlighting technology. One uses light emitting diodes, while the other cathode fluorescent lights or CFLs.

However, the third type of screen available for the purpose that uses plasma technology is not ideal for menu board displays. The reasons being their susceptibility to screen burns along with other limitations like heavyweight, fragility, and high associated costs.

Choice based on screen resolution

Whatever information you present on the digital menu boards should offer the highest quality of resolution for maximum impact on your audience. HD designation is for resolution within the range of 1024x768 - 3840x2160. The 1080 p and 720 P ratings indicate the ability of the screen to playback various types of presented content. For broadcast screens 720 p resolutions is quite enough. However, in a menu board, you may sometimes need to connect these screens with media device players. So, high resolution displays in such cases will help you to show more amounts of content.

Consideration of refresh rates

This signifies the redrawing speed of on-screen display data. Modern rates are mostly in the range of 30 Hz-240 Hz with 60 Hz being the average. High rates of refresh mean that your audience will be able to enjoy lossless content playback with frame rates being quite high as well. When you are presenting content at high speed, effective refresh rates ensure reduced blurring of motion. For example, a display of 240 Hz is capable of displaying 240 images per second. However, for a menu board, even when you are in the mood to display video, 60 Hz refresh rates will prove to be more than sufficient.

So what should be the screen size?

Screens should be in keeping with:

  • Distance of menu board from customers
  • Area of the room where you will install the display
  • Number of menu items available for display
